lots of companies have tuition reimbursement programs. you pay up front,
take the class, pass with the required grade ( in my case, my employer
required a B- ( B minus ) and receive reimbursement for the cost of the
class. books were not included.

My employer at the time was a major brokerage firm. My current employer ( a
telco ) offers a similar program.

It can take one a long time, doing it this way - night classes. We used to
call it the "ten year plan" :->
